Understanding the Mechanics of Payday Loans

Payday loans, at their core, are small, short-term advances on your next paycheck. They are typically intended to cover unexpected expenses or financial emergencies that occur before your regular pay date. The loan amount is usually relatively small, ranging from £100 to £500, although some lenders may offer higher amounts. The repayment term is generally short, typically spanning from one to thirty days, aligning with the borrower’s pay cycle. The most significant aspect of a payday loan is the associated cost. Payday lenders charge high interest rates and fees, significantly increasing the overall cost of borrowing.

These loans operate on a straightforward principle: you borrow a sum of money and agree to repay it, plus interest and fees, on your next payday. The lender usually requires access to your bank account to automatically deduct the repayment amount on the due date. A crucial element to understand is the Annual Percentage Rate (APR) associated with these loans. The APR can be exceptionally high, often exceeding 400%, making them an expensive form of credit. It’s imperative to compare APRs from multiple lenders before committing to a loan. Before accepting a payday loan, borrowers should carefully evaluate their ability to repay the loan amount, including all associated fees, on the specified due date. Failing to do so can lead to further charges and potentially damage your credit score.

The Application Process and Required Documentation

Applying for a payday loan is generally a relatively quick and easy process. Most lenders offer online applications, streamlining the process and making it accessible to a wider audience. The application typically requires providing basic personal information, such as your name, address, date of birth, and contact details. You’ll also need to provide proof of income, such as recent payslips or bank statements, to demonstrate your ability to repay the loan. Additionally, lenders usually require your bank account details to facilitate the loan disbursement and repayment process.

The documentation needed for a payday loan is minimal compared to traditional loans. Generally, you’ll need to provide a valid form of identification, such as a passport or driver's license, to verify your identity. Some lenders may also require proof of residency, such as a utility bill. It is crucial to ensure all information provided is accurate and truthful. Providing false information can result in your application being rejected and may even have legal repercussions. The approval process is often rapid, with decisions made within minutes or hours, making it an attractive option for those in urgent need of funds. However, swift approval doesn’t negate the importance of careful consideration and responsible borrowing.

Eligibility Criteria for Payday Loans in the UK

While payday loans are often marketed as accessible to everyone, certain eligibility criteria must be met to qualify for a loan. These criteria are in place to assess the borrower’s ability to repay the loan and to minimize the risk for the lender. The most fundamental requirement is being a UK resident. Lenders typically require applicants to be over the age of 18, as individuals under 18 are not legally allowed to enter into binding financial agreements. Applicants must also have a valid UK bank account in their name. This is essential for the disbursement of the loan funds and the subsequent repayment process.

Furthermore, a stable source of income is a crucial eligibility factor. Lenders need to verify that the borrower has the financial means to repay the loan on the agreed-upon due date. This can be demonstrated through proof of employment, self-employment income, or other regular sources of funds. A good credit history is not always essential, but it can improve your chances of approval and potentially secure a lower interest rate. However, lenders specializing in payday loans often cater to individuals with less-than-perfect credit scores. It's important to note that lenders will perform a credit check as part of the application process, but a poor credit history doesn’t necessarily disqualify you.

Factors That May Affect Your Application

Several factors can influence the outcome of your payday loan application. A history of missed payments or defaults on previous loans can negatively impact your application. Lenders view these as indicators of a borrower’s inability to manage their finances responsibly. Similarly, a high debt-to-income ratio can raise concerns about your ability to repay the loan. This ratio compares your total debt obligations to your monthly income. A higher ratio suggests you may be overextended and struggling to meet your financial commitments.

Having multiple outstanding payday loans can also significantly reduce your chances of approval. Lenders may be hesitant to provide further credit to individuals who already have existing short-term debts. Finally, providing inaccurate or misleading information on your application is a surefire way to get rejected. Honesty and transparency are essential throughout the application process. Lenders rely on the accuracy of the information you provide to assess your risk and make informed lending decisions.

Avoiding the Debt Trap

One of the most significant risks associated with payday loans is the potential to fall into a debt trap. This occurs when borrowers repeatedly take out new loans to cover existing debts, creating a vicious cycle of borrowing and repayment. To avoid this trap, resist the urge to roll over or extend your loan. While lenders may offer this option, it typically comes with additional fees and prolongs the repayment period, further increasing the cost of borrowing. Instead, prioritize repaying the loan on the original due date. If you are struggling to repay the loan, explore debt counseling services or seek assistance from financial advisors.

These professionals can provide guidance on managing your finances and developing a repayment plan. Additionally, be wary of lenders who offer guaranteed approval or promise loans without a credit check. These are often predatory lenders who may charge exorbitant fees and engage in unethical lending practices. Always choose a reputable lender who is authorized and regulated by the Financial Conduct Authority (FCA). The FCA sets standards for responsible lending and protects consumers from unfair treatment.

Alternatives to Payday Loans

Before resorting to a payday loan, explore alternative options for managing your financial needs. Several alternatives offer more favorable terms and lower costs. One option is a credit union loan. Credit unions are non-profit financial institutions that often offer lower interest rates and more flexible repayment terms than traditional banks or payday lenders. Another alternative is a 0% credit card. If you have a good credit score, you may qualify for a credit card with a 0% introductory APR. This allows you to borrow money interest-free for a limited period.

Overdraft facilities offered by your bank can also provide a short-term solution for covering unexpected expenses. However, be aware of the fees associated with overdrafts, as they can be quite high. Borrowing from friends or family is another option, but it's essential to approach this with professionalism and establish clear repayment terms. Finally, consider seeking assistance from charities or government programs that provide financial support to those in need.
